DENTON, Texas (11/6/09) -- North Texas Swimming & Diving heads to Dallas, Texas to take on national powerhouse SMU Friday evening.

The Mean Green and the Mustangs have met once this year already at the North Texas Relays where SMU took first place over Texas Christian, North Texas, Tulane and Incarnate Word.

North Texas is searching for its first dual win over Southern Methodist.  The Mean Green are 0-8 all-time against the Mustangs and are coming off of a 225-75 loss to the Mustangs last November.

The Mean Green is trying to rebound from a tough trip to Denver, Colo., where they dropped both decisions in a double-dual to Denver and Utah.

The team has a quick turnaround after the dual tonight, as they head to Sherman, Texas Saturday morning to take on Austin College and Southwestern in a double-dual.

Head diving coach Jim Pyrch will face off for the first time in his career with his wife, Krissa Pyrch, who is the diving coach for Austin College.
